In Greek         Who is the Lord our God?
God Shepherd Jesus Shepherd
Psa. 100:3
3  Know ye that the LORD he {is} God: {it is} he {that}hath made us, and not we ourselves; {we are} his
people, and the sheep of his pasture.
Psa. 23:1
1 A Psalm of David. The LORD {is} my shepherd; I shall not want. 
Isa. 40:10-11
10  Behold, the Lord GOD will come with strong hand, and his arm shall rule for him: behold, his reward is with him, and his work before him. 
11  He shall feed his flock like a shepherd: he shall gather the lambs with his arm, and carry them in his bosom, and shall gently lead those that are with young.
Ezek. 34:31
31  And ye my flock, the flock of my pasture, are men, and I am your God, saith the Lord GOD. 
John10:7-14
7 Then said Jesus unto them again, Verily, verily, I say unto you, I am the door of the sheep. 
08 All that ever came before me are thieves and robbers: but the sheep did not hear them. 
09 I am the door: by me if any man enter in, he shall be saved, and shall go in and out, and find pasture. 
10 The thief cometh not, but for to steal, and to kill, and to destroy: I am come that they might have life, and that they might have it more abundantly. 
11 I am the good shepherd: the good shepherd giveth his life for the sheep. 
12 But he that is an hireling, and not the shepherd, whose own the sheep are not, seeth the wolf coming, and leaveth the sheep, and fleeth: and the wolf catcheth them, and scattereth the sheep. 
13 The hireling fleeth, because he is an hireling, and careth not for the sheep. 
14 I am the good shepherd, and know my sheep, and am known of mine.
Hebr.13:20
20. Now the God of peace, that brought again from the dead our Lord Jesus, that great shepherd of the sheep, through the blood of the everlasting covenant
1Pet.2:21-25
21. For even hereunto were ye called: because Christ also suffered for us, leaving us an example, that ye should follow his steps: 
22. Who did no sin, neither was guile found in his mouth:
23. Who, when he was reviled, reviled not again; when he suffered, he threatened not; but committed himself to him that judgeth righteously: 
24. Who his own self bare our sins in his own body on the tree, that we, being dead to sins, should live unto righteousness: by whose stripes ye were healed. 
25. For ye were as sheep going astray; but are now returned unto the Shepherd and Bishop of your souls.
1Pet.5:4 
4. And when the chief Shepherd shall appear, ye shall receive a crown of glory that fadeth not away
Rev.7:17
 17. For the Lamb which is in the midst of the throne shall feed them, and shall lead them unto living fountains of waters: and God shall wipe away all tears from their eyes.
